Lock-Release Lever
5340016856794 016856794 146T6747-1
A rigid, manually operated lever, designed to secure another item or instrument in position, and when activated, releases the item to allow adjustment, removal, or operation. It has a single hole, and is a component of a spring-loaded mechanism, a cam pressure mechanism, or a cam lever operated pin. View more Lock-Release Lever

5340-01-685-6794 is a Lock-Release Lever that does not have a nuclear hardened feature or any other critical feature such as tolerance, fit restriction or application. Demilitarization of this item has been confirmed and is not currently subject to changes. This item is considered a low risk when released from the control of the Department of Defense. The item may still be subject to the requirements of the Export Administration Regulations (EAR) and the Code of Federal Regulations (CFR). This item may be hazardous as it is in a Federal Supply Class for potentially hazardous items. A MSDS should be available from the supplier for the end user to evaluate any hazards. This item does not contain a precious metal.
